Cargo Vessel Exchanges Fire with Armed Craft off Southwest Yemen

A cargo vessel exchanged fire with an armed craft off the southwest coast of Yemen, in waters near the Bab el-Mandeb Strait / Southern Red Sea approaches associated with Houthi militant activity. The incident represents a direct kinetic event against commercial shipping in a JWC-listed war risk zone. Key details — including vessel identity, ownership, damage extent, and outcome (seizure, disablement, or continued voyage) — remain unconfirmed at the signal stage.

Impact verdict

Medium impact. Loss pathway: A cargo vessel engaged in a firefight with an armed craft in a Houthi-active, JWC-listed war risk area represents a direct marine hull, war risk, and cargo loss event. Evidence: The single cited source confirms an exchange of fire between a cargo vessel and an armed craft in a known pattern of attacks on commercial shipping in the Southern Red Sea / Bab el-Mandeb approaches. Limit: Vessel name, ownership, flag, cargo type and value, damage extent, and whether the vessel was seized, disabled, or continued its voyage are not yet confirmed. War risk and additional premiums for Red Sea / Bab el-Mandeb transits are already elevated; confirmed damage, seizure, or total loss would further affect pricing, capacity, and underwriting appetite for affected routes.
